2012-09-11 9 views
9

Korzystanie z jQuery 1.7.2 Mogłem przeciągać elementy do sortowania wewnątrz elementu pozycjonowanego absolutnie z dolnym: 0; Ale uaktualniania z jQuery 1.7.2 do 1.8 powoduje następujące jsfiddle nie działa:jQuery 1.8+ przerywa sortowalną listę przewijaną wewnątrz elementu pozycjonowanego absolutnie z dolnym: 0

http://jsfiddle.net/m765z/3/

Pojemnik nigdy przewija. Jeśli przełączysz się z powrotem do wersji 1.7.2, przewinie się.

Nie mogę znaleźć aktualizacji w dzienniku zmian w jQuery i nie znajduję podobnych zgłoszeń błędów w jQueryUI.

Próbuję ustalić, dlaczego się zepsuł i jak to naprawić.

+0

To naprawdę dziwne. Najnowsze zmiany nie wydają się robić dużo: https://github.com/jquery/jquery-ui/commits/master/ui/jquery.ui.sortable.js – Blender

+1

Zgłaszałbym błąd. Próbowałem jQuery wersji 1.8.1, aby sprawdzić, czy to naprawiło, ale nie wygląda na to. Zrób więc błąd na stronie jquery ui. – arhea

+0

Działa na mnie w Chrome (Mac). Z jakiej przeglądarki korzystasz? – seangates

Odpowiedz

1

Wydaje się być ustalone z jQuery 1.8.3 i jQuery UI 1.9.2

0

Przewiń działa, jeśli usuniesz przepełnienie : auto;

z css - #wrapper

+0

Niestety muszę mieć przepełnienie: auto tam. W przeciwnym razie div rozwija się i dlatego wygląda na to, że działa. Możesz zobaczyć, co stanie się z div, jeśli usuniesz przepełnienie: auto w tym zaktualizowanym jsfiddle: http://jsfiddle.net/m765z/34/ – ryansommers

Powiązane problemy